From Prison to Purpose: How One Food Bank is Changing Lives with Second Chances

Scott Thompson and Cyndi Kirkhart’s story is one for the ages, unfolding at the Facing Hunger Food Bank, where their lives intertwined in a life-changing way. Fresh out of prison, Scott found not only redemption but a purpose under Cyndi’s supportive wing. Her belief in him sparked a transformation that now fuels efforts to feed over 150,000 people in their community, proving that kindness can be a game changer in more ways than one.

Scott smiles as he shares fond memories of his grandfather delivering food boxes, a simple act that shaped his journey back to hope. This isn’t just a tale of personal growth; it’s an inspiring example of how generosity and second chances can ripple through generations, creating a lasting impact.
